Abstract

Notions of stochastic input-to-state stability are introduced and their Lyapunov characterizations are established. These notions constitute extensions of the deterministic ISS proposed by E. Sontag and are used to derive sufficient conditions for global stabilization for triangular stochastic systems by means of output-and bounded - static feedback, as well as by dynamic feedback controller.
